software-design
-
设计应用程序以支持配置更改而无需重新启动
-
我应该在 private/internal 方法中使用空参数吗?
-
如果失败,"out" 参数应该是什么?
-
为什么观察者设计模式通常被描绘成一对多?
-
JavaFX:MVC 命名约定
-
处理版本控制的设计模式
-
我还应该为复制构造函数使用关键字 explicit 吗?
-
如何让人们理解我的编程思想
-
需要帮助识别此代码中使用的 'override method' 模式
-
我可以为两个不同的环境使用不同的两个 class 图吗?
-
UML Class 与当前时刻或系统生命周期相关的关系
-
public 只读列表<T> 是糟糕的设计吗?
-
UML 用例图工作进度表
-
如何制作移动应用程序原型?
-
避免全局状态
-
DDD:更新实体多个属性的指南
-
为什么编程中最难的部分是命名?
-
领域驱动设计服务
-
视图模型应该包含静态功能方法吗?
-
人们拒绝外国解决方案时如何称呼?